looks like bmw and mini's are having hissing problems with iphone 4s when the volume is turned up. i am having that problem and just ordered http://www.amazon.com/FiiO-L3-Line-C...6316627&sr=8-1 to fix that problem. the problem seems to be that when connecting an aux cable through the headphone jack on an iphone 4s it messes with the mini's stereo somehow.
here is a long thread on a apple forum with a bunch of people having the same issue and they fixed it with LOD cable mentioned above. i tried my droid phones with the old aux cable and everything is perfect. seems to be a problem with the iphone 4s.https://discussions.apple.com/thread...rt=15&tstart=0

why MINI needs a cable with both usb and aux is beyond me. But it won't work with just the usb cord. Plenty of other manufacturers are able to do this without the need for the aux cable
If you used the USB/Aux Y cable plus a USB charger plug in the cigarette lighter, would that work to still run a clean audio signal to the aux jack and get a charge off the lighter? Or would the fact that the usb is hooked up cause the phone to think audio has to come out of usb rather than aux?

Just confirming that it indeed works! Got my Y cable yesterday and hooked up my iphone 3GS to the AUX plug and a cig USB. Now all I need to do is swap channels.
